February 2015 Trading Volume And Highlights Reported By CBOE Holdings

?CBOE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: CBOE) reported today that average daily volume (ADV) during February for options contracts on Chicago Board Options Exchange? (CBOE?) and C2 Options ExchangeSM (C2SM) and futures contracts on CBOE Futures Exchange (CFE?) was 4.7 million contracts, a decrease of 22 percent from February 2014 and a decline of 13 percent from January 2015.

Total options and futures volume at CBOE Holdings during February was 88.5 million contracts, a decrease of 22 percent from a year ago and down 17 percent from January 2015.???

 

CBOE Volume: February??

  • CBOE’s ADV during the month was 4.2 million contracts, down 23 percent from February 2014 and a decline of 12 percent from January. Exchange-wide trading volume totaled 79.7 million contracts, down 23 percent from a year ago and off 17 percent from the previous month.
  • During the month, ADV in equity options decreased 16 percent, exchange-traded product (ETP) options decreased 25 percent and index options decreased 28 percent from February 2014.

 

CBOE Market Share: February??

  • CBOE’s market share of total U.S. options industry volume was 26.3 percent in February 2015, a decrease of 3.6 percentage points from February 2014 and a decline of 0.7 percentage points from January 2015.

 

C2 Volume: February

  • C2’s February trading volume totaled 5.6 million contracts. ADV was 297,280 contracts, a 10-percent decrease from February 2014 and a 17-percent decrease from January 2015.

 

C2 Market Share: February

  • C2 market share of total industry volume in February 2015 was 1.9 percent, up 0.1 of a percentage point from February 2014 and down 0.1 of a percentage point from January 2015.??????

 

CBOE Futures Exchange (CFE) Trading Volume

CFE Volume: February??

  • CFE’s ADV during the month was 166,660 contracts, down 23 percent from February 2014 and down 27 percent from January 2015. Exchange-wide trading volume totaled 3.2 million contracts, a decrease of 23 percent from a year ago and a decline of 31 percent from the previous month.
  • ADV in futures on the CBOE Volatility Index? (VIX? Index) during the month was 166,547 contracts, down 23 percent from February 2014 and a decline of 27 percent from January 2015. VIX futures volume totaled 3.2 million contracts in February, a decrease of 23 percent from a year ago and a decline of 31 percent from the previous month.
